探索服务器20端口,它是什么,以及如何优化其使用?

服务器20端口主要用于FTP(文件传输协议)的数据传输,是FTP协议中默认的数据端口,FTP协议采用客户/服务器模式,通过控制连接和数据连接两个独立的连接来完成文件传输任务,在FTP会话开始时,客户端首先连接到服务器的控制端口(默认为21),然后发送用户身份验证信息,一旦身份验证成功,客户端会发送数据传输命令(如RETR、STOR等),服务器则根据命令在端口20上建立数据连接。

配置服务器20端口

服务器20端口

一、检查端口使用情况

登录到服务器后,使用netstat -tuln命令查看当前服务器上已经使用的端口和相应的进程,确保20端口当前没有被占用。

二、配置防火墙

如果服务器有防火墙,需要允许20端口的访问,具体步骤可以根据您使用的防火墙软件进行配置,以下是一些常见的防火墙配置命令示例:

iptables

   iptables -A INPUT -p tcp --dport 20 -j ACCEPT

firewalld

   firewall-cmd --zone=public --add-port=20/tcp --permanent

保存并重启防火墙以使配置生效。

服务器20端口

三、修改服务器配置文件

找到服务器配置文件,通常是位于/etc目录下的配置文件,例如/etc/ssh/sshd_config,使用文本编辑器打开该文件,并找到“Port”字段,将其修改为20,保存并关闭配置文件。

四、重启服务

根据您使用的服务器软件,执行对应的命令来重新启动服务,以下是一些常见的服务器软件重启命令示例:

SSH

   service ssh restart

Apache

   service apache2 restart

五、验证端口

服务器20端口

运行命令netstat -tuln来验证20端口是否已成功开放。

使用服务器20端口

要使用服务器的20端口,通常需要启动一个FTP服务器,可以选择使用不同的FTP服务器软件,比如FileZilla Server、ProFTPD、vsftpd等,这些软件都提供了详细的安装和配置指南,您可以根据您的操作系统选择最适合的FTP服务器软件。

配置FTP服务器时,需要在配置文件中找到端口设置项,并将其设置为20,确认保存配置并重启FTP服务器,以使更改生效。

安全性考虑

开放端口可能存在安全风险,请确保您已经采取了适当的安全措施来保护服务器的安全,建议遵守网络安全最佳实践,如只打开必需的端口,限制访问来源等,由于FTP以明文方式传输数据,安全性相对较低,如果传输的文件包含敏感信息,建议使用加密FTP协议(如FTPS或SFTP)来提高安全性。

服务器20端口是FTP协议中用于数据传输的默认端口,要设置和使用服务器的20端口,需要检查端口使用情况、配置防火墙、修改服务器配置文件、重启服务以及验证端口是否成功开放,需要注意安全性问题,并采取适当的措施来保护服务器的安全。

以上内容就是解答有关“服务器20端口”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/741367.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-12-17 02:33
Next 2024-12-17 02:36

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入